Rand Arena, the earliest football arena in the city, lies in the southern residential area of Rosettenville. Turffontein was the biggest focus camp in Johannesburg throughout the 2nd Boer War. The camp lay where the Turffontein Racecourse is currently, and held around 5,000 individuals. The 700 that died of that team are buried at the Suideroord Concentration Camp Cemetery which was on a farm called Klipriviersberg and which is now the suburban area of Winchester Hills.

Johannesburg, much more typically recognized as Jo' or Jozi, is a quickly transforming city and the dynamic heart of South Africa. Johannesburg North attractions. The city is the financial hub of South Africa, and increasingly for the remainder of Africa. A flourishing black middle class has actually risen from the ashes of racism, both in the suburban areas and in the famous town of Soweto


The wealth home of some suburban areas such as Rosebank and Sandton provides a raw contrast to the seriously bad, neighbouring townships such as Alexandra and Diepskloot. The comparison in between rich and inadequate has resulted in one of the highest criminal offense prices on the planet. Do not prevent Johannesburg because of its criminal activity nonetheless, given that it is perfectly possible to have a secure and pleasurable remain if precautions are taken.
